Fancam War A competitive push by rival fan groups to get their favorite idol's individual performance clip (fancam) to outperform a rival's in views or shares, distinct from a ship war by being about a solo performer's visibility rather than a couple pairing.
EXAMPLE USAGE
"There's a real fancam war going on between those two fandoms over whose clip trends first."
SHIP WAR— ORIGIN, MEANING & USAGE
Ship War A sustained conflict between fans who support different romantic pairings ('ships') within the same fandom.
EXAMPLE USAGE
"The fandom's been in ship war mode for three seasons and neither side is backing down."
